The Typhoon Danais has caused heavy rain in Xiamen recently.
Affected by the peripheral circulation of Typhoon Danas, it is expected that there will be a heavy rain event in Xiamen from the 9th to the 12th. The strongest precipitation period occurs on the 10th and 11th, with a total rainfall of 100 to 140 millimeters across the city, with some areas reaching up to 180 millimeters. The maximum hourly rainfall intensity is 40 to 60 millimeters. All of you should pay attention to preventing possible secondary disasters such as urban and rural waterlogging, landslides, and mudslides caused by the heavy rain. During the precipitation, roads will be slippery, and pay attention to its impact on road traffic and outdoor activities.
